Chapter 137 I Have a Daddy
As soon as Brenda and the children left, Sadie ran to the classroom and frantically began a floor-to-ceiling search...
Having found nothing in the classroom, she continued her search in the playground, the school bus, and even the restroom, leaving no corner unchecked.
After searching everywhere, her clothes were covered in dirt and grime. She looked like she was wearing old rags full of dust and stains.
As darkness descended, the school's teachers and staff began to leave one by one.
Mr. Brooks approached, "Ma'am, why don't you head home for now? I'll keep looking when I come to work tomorrow, and I've sent out a notice. If someone finds that bracelet, I'm certain they will bring it to me."
"I would like to keep looking a bit longer," replied Sadie, as she sifted through a trashcan. "Mr. Brooks, please don't worry about me, I will leave by eight o'clock."
"We've already checked these places though..." Mr. Brooks wanted to persuade her, but seeing her determination, he realized it would be futile, "I'll be going then. At least take this flashlight then."
"Thank you so much." Sadie quickly took the flashlight. "This will be a great help."
Mr. Brooks turned to leave and bumped into Miss Bell at the door, she too was about to leave, and he sighed softly, "It's such a shame..."
